David
10-19-2021, 06:53 PM
200, 225, 250, 300 Pro XS are dimensionally the same: 505 lb dry, 1.75 gears.
If 505 lb is too much, the 175 XS is 470 lb, 1.85 gears
Next up is the 150 Pro XS. 456 lb dry, 2.08 gears. 80 plus or minus on a Grandsport. My brother just bought a Grandsport with a 150 HO Etec. He will have fun. My guess is that if anyone put a 150 on the Tuff 20 it would run with the Grandsport.
Yamahas are no lighter. 200-250 are all 505 lb dry. 175 is 480 lb dry
I am very curious to see how the first Tuff 20 is powered. 18-20 is my ideal size, and nothing beats a 200XS for my use
